What's Happening?

A recent visit to Barcelona, Spain, highlighted the city's deep-rooted culture and community values. As the capital of Catalonia, Barcelona is known for its distinct language and identity. The visit underscored the importance of family and friendships in daily life, with social gatherings often free from digital distractions. The city's public infrastructure, including efficient recycling programs and reliable public transport, contributes to the well-being of its residents. Additionally, the slower pace of life in Barcelona fosters meaningful interactions and mindfulness, offering a refreshing contrast to the often hectic pace found in other cities.
